| 英文摘要 | In this work we studied the feasibility of detecting the depth of interaction (DOI) with two layers of crystal arrays of LYSO and BGO scintillators coupled to a position-sensitive photomultiplier tube (PS-PMT) R8900-C12. A front-end electronics was designed, with which we got different pulse shapes for different crystals to obtain depth information. With the double integration method, we got the DOI histogram of a divided integration ratio of two crystals as the standard to determine the layer-of-interaction. The DOI accuracy, measured by scanning a Na-22 slit source along the side of the module, was 98% for the LYSO layer and 95% for the BGO layer. The energy resolution at 511keV was 13.1% for LYSO and 17.1% for BOO. We obtained good crystal separation in 2D position histograms of both layers. These results could be useful in the manufacture of PET scanners with high spatial resolutions. |
